Understanding Communication on Roblox

One of the core aspects that makes Roblox stand out is its community-driven environment. Players can join games, collaborate, and chat with others in real-time. But before jumping in, it’s essential to grasp the different ways Roblox facilitates talking between users.

Text Chat: The Primary Mode of Communication

Text chat is the most common method for talking on Roblox. Once inside a game, you can open the chat window to type messages to other players. This feature is accessible on nearly all devices — PC, mobile, and consoles.

  • To open chat, press the “/” key on a keyboard or tap the chat icon on mobile.
  • Your messages will appear in the chat box visible to all players in the same game session.
  • Roblox employs robust chat filters to prevent inappropriate language, making the platform safer for players of all ages.

Voice Chat: The New Frontier

In recent years, Roblox introduced voice chat, allowing players to talk using microphones instead of typing. However, this feature isn’t available to everyone by default.

  • Players must be 13 years or older and have verified their age through Roblox’s age verification system.
  • Voice chat needs to be enabled in the game’s settings and by the user.
  • It provides real-time conversation, which can greatly improve teamwork and social interaction.

Because voice chat adds a layer of immediacy and personal connection, many communities on Roblox prefer it for cooperative games or casual hangouts.

How to Enable and Use Chat Features on Roblox

If you’re new to Roblox or unsure how to activate chatting options, here’s a straightforward walkthrough.

Enabling Text Chat

Text chat is usually enabled by default. If you find that you cannot see or send messages:

  1. Go to your Roblox account settings.
  2. Click on the “Privacy” tab.
  3. Look for “Who can chat with me?” and select either “Everyone” or “Friends” based on your preference.
  4. Save changes and refresh your game.

This ensures you can send and receive messages without restrictions.

Activating Voice Chat

Voice chat requires a bit more setup:

  1. Verify your age on Roblox by uploading a government-issued ID or using the verification process.
  2. Once verified, navigate to “Settings” > “Privacy.”
  3. Toggle on the “Enable Voice Chat” option.
  4. In-game, press the microphone icon or use the default keybind to speak.
  5. You can mute or block other players if needed.

Remember, voice chat is optional and designed with safety in mind, giving users control over who they interact with vocally.

Tips for Safe and Effective Communication on Roblox

Roblox’s commitment to a safe environment means there are certain guidelines and tools in place to protect users, especially younger players. Here are some tips to navigate communication confidently:

Respect Roblox’s Community Guidelines

Always adhere to the platform’s rules. Avoid sharing personal information, using offensive language, or engaging in bullying. Roblox’s chat filters and moderation team actively monitor conversations to keep things friendly.

Use Friend and Block Features

To enhance your chat experience, add friends to communicate more easily and securely. If someone is disruptive or inappropriate, use the “Block” feature to prevent further messages from that user.

Customize Your Chat Settings

Roblox allows users to tailor chat preferences, such as:

  • Restricting chat to friends only.
  • Disabling chat entirely if you prefer to focus on gameplay.
  • Muting individual players during voice chat.

Adjust these settings to suit your comfort level.

Exploring Other Communication Tools in Roblox

Beyond standard chat and voice options, Roblox offers additional ways to connect.

Group Chats and Private Messages

Roblox supports group chats that enable players to talk with multiple friends simultaneously outside of game sessions. Private messaging is also available but can be limited based on age and privacy settings.

Emotes and Non-Verbal Communication

Sometimes words aren’t necessary. Many Roblox games include emotes or gestures that help express emotions or reactions, adding a fun layer to interactions.

Developer and Game-Specific Chat Features

Some Roblox games have custom chat systems or voice options embedded by developers. These can vary widely, from text-only chats with unique interfaces to in-game voice proximity systems that simulate real-life conversations based on player distance.

💡 Frequently Asked Questions

How do you enable chat on Roblox?

To enable chat on Roblox, go to Settings by clicking the gear icon, then select Privacy and make sure the 'Chat' option is set to 'Everyone' or 'Friends' depending on your preference.

Can you talk to other players using voice chat on Roblox?

Yes, Roblox has a voice chat feature called Spatial Voice, but it is only available to users who are 13 years or older and have verified their age.

How do you type messages to other players in Roblox?

Press the '/' key or the 'Enter' key on your keyboard to open the chat box, then type your message and press Enter again to send it.

Why can't I chat with other players in Roblox?

You might be unable to chat because your chat settings are restricted, your account is under 13 with chat disabled, or the game you are playing has chat disabled by the developer.

How do parents control chat settings for their child on Roblox?

Parents can control chat settings by logging into their child's account, going to Settings > Privacy, and adjusting the 'Who can chat with me?' and 'Who can message me?' options.

Is there a way to mute or block players who are inappropriate in Roblox chat?

Yes, you can mute or block players by clicking on their username in the chat or player list and selecting the 'Block' or 'Mute' option to prevent them from communicating with you.
